In today's digital age, consumers are presented with a selection iptv of options for accessing their favorite content. Two popular choices are IPTV and cable, each offering unique benefits. This article delves into the differences of both platforms, providing you with the information needed to make an wise decision.
- Cable television, a long-standing option, utilizes coaxial cables to transmit signals to subscribers' homes. It offers a diverse collection of channels and often includes combined services like internet and phone.
- Alternative: IPTV, relies on the internet to deliver content over an IP network. This platform provides on-demand access to a increasing library of channels and programming.
Additionally, IPTV often boasts features like tailored viewing experiences and the ability to pause, rewind, and fast-forward live TV.
